Ampuli\u0173 bandymai u\u017etikrina \u0161iose trapiose stiklin\u0117se talpyklose laikom\u0173 vaist\u0173 saugum\u0105 ir veiksmingum\u0105. \u0160tai keletas svarbiausi\u0173 dalyk\u0173, kuriuos reikia \u017einoti:<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"547\" height=\"473\" src=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/Things-You-Need-to-Know-About-Ampoule-Testing.png\" alt=\"Dalykai, kuriuos reikia \u017einoti apie ampuli\u0173 testavim\u0105\" class=\"wp-image-947\" title=\"{Ampuli\u0173 testavimas}\" srcset=\"https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/Things-You-Need-to-Know-About-Ampoule-Testing.png 547w, https:\/\/www.materialstests.com\/wp-content\/uploads\/2025\/12\/Things-You-Need-to-Know-About-Ampoule-Testing-300x259.png 300w\" sizes=\"(max-width: 547px) 100vw, 547px\" \/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">Ampuli\u0173 tyrim\u0173 tipai:<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>-\u00a0<\/strong><a href=\"https:\/\/www.materialstests.com\/lt\/leak-tester.html\/\"><strong>Nuot\u0117kio bandymas<\/strong><\/a>: Labai svarbu u\u017etikrinti talpyklos vientisum\u0105 ir i\u0161vengti u\u017eter\u0161imo. Taikomi vakuumo ir (arba) sl\u0117gio irimo bandymai, kuriais galima aptikti net ma\u017eus nuot\u0117kius.<\/li>\n\n\n\n<li><strong><em>-<\/em><\/strong>\u00a0<a href=\"https:\/\/www.materialstests.com\/lt\/products\/bst-01-ampoule-breaking-tester.html\/\"><\/a><strong><a href=\"https:\/\/www.materialstests.com\/lt\/productstags\/ampoule-break-force-tester.html\/\">pertraukos j\u0117ga<\/a>\u00a0testavimas<\/strong>: Matuoja j\u0117g\u0105, kurios reikia norint \u0161variai sudau\u017eyti ampul\u0119, ir taip u\u017etikrina saug\u0173 ir kontroliuojam\u0105 atidarym\u0105 sveikatos prie\u017ei\u016bros specialistams. Tokiuose standartuose kaip ISO 9187 nurodytos ma\u017eiausios ir did\u017eiausios lau\u017eimo j\u0117gos ribos.<\/li>\n\n\n\n<li><strong>- Matmen\u0173 bandymai<\/strong>: Patikrina ampul\u0117s sienel\u0117s matmenis.\u00a0<a href=\"https:\/\/www.materialstests.com\/lt\/products\/wtt-wall-thickness-tester.html\/\"><strong>storis<\/strong><\/a>, kaklo skersmuo, auk\u0161tis, bendras skersmuo,\u00a0<a href=\"https:\/\/www.materialstests.com\/lt\/products\/per-01-bottle-perpendicularity-tester.html\/\"><strong>statmenumas<\/strong><\/a>, ir antgalio forma atitinka specifikacijas, kad b\u016bt\u0173 u\u017etikrintas nuoseklus u\u017epildymas, sandarinimas ir atidarymas.<\/li>\n\n\n\n<li><strong>- Atsparumas hidroliz\u0117s poveikiui<\/strong>: Atliekant bandymus pagal ISO 4802-1 ir ISO 4802-2, ampuli\u0173 vidinio pavir\u0161iaus atsparumas hidroliz\u0117s poveikiui turi atitikti reikalavimus, nustatytus atitinkamai HCT1 ir HCF1 klas\u0117s hidrolitinio atsparumo talpykloms. Kitas tokio tipo bandymas vadinamas stiklo gr\u016bdeli\u0173 atsparumo hidroliz\u0117s poveikiui bandymu 98 \u2103 ir 121 \u2103 temperat\u016broje, kuris atliekamas atitinkamai pagal ISO 719 ir ISO 720.<\/li>\n\n\n\n<li><strong>- Ampul\u0117s vidinio \u012ftempio tyrimas<\/strong>: Vidinis \u012ftempis - tai stiklo viduje esantis liekamasis \u012ftempis, kuris turi \u012ftakos stiklo stiprumui, atsparumui du\u017eimui ir korozijai. Ampul\u0117s, kaip speciali tara, naudojamos svarbioms med\u017eiagoms, pavyzd\u017eiui, vaistams ir chemin\u0117ms med\u017eiagoms, laikyti. J\u0173 vidinis \u012ftempimas turi tiesiogin\u0117s \u012ftakos j\u0173 saugai ir produkto kokybei.<\/li>\n\n\n\n<li><strong>- Cheminio suderinamumo bandymai<\/strong>: U\u017etikrinama, kad stiklo med\u017eiaga nereaguot\u0173 su vaistais ir nepakenkt\u0173 j\u0173 stabilumui ar grynumui.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Ampuli\u0173 bandymo tikslai:<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ong>- U\u017etikrinti konteinerio vientisum\u0105<\/strong>: N\u0117ra nuot\u0117kio ar u\u017eter\u0161imo, galin\u010dio tur\u0117ti \u012ftakos vaisto saugumui ir veiksmingumui.<\/li>\n\n\n\n<li><strong>- U\u017etikrinkite saug\u0173 ir kontroliuojam\u0105 atidarym\u0105<\/strong>: \u0160var\u016bs d\u016b\u017eiai be a\u0161tri\u0173 stiklo \u0161uki\u0173, d\u0117l kuri\u0173 galima susi\u017eeisti arba prarasti gamin\u012f.<\/li>\n\n\n\n<li><strong>- I\u0161laikyti nuosekli\u0105 kokyb\u0119<\/strong>: Atitinka gamybos specifikacijas, kad b\u016bt\u0173 u\u017etikrintas patikimas veikimas ir naudotojo patirtis.<\/li>\n\n\n\n<li><strong>- Laikykit\u0117s taisykli\u0173<\/strong>: Laikykit\u0117s tarptautini\u0173 standart\u0173 ir farmakop\u0117jos reikalavim\u0173 vaist\u0173 pakuot\u0117ms.<\/li>\n<\/ul>\n\n\n\n<p>Farmacijos ir chemijos pramon\u0117je ampul\u0117ms atliekami bandymai yra labai svarb\u016bs.
